Synopsys, Inc. (Nasdaq: SNPS) today announced that its IC Validator physical signoff solution has been certified by Samsung
Electronics for physical signoff of all designs using the 10LPP process technology. Samsung's foundry customers now have access
to the speed and scalability advantages of IC Validator and can verify their designs with full confidence. Synopsys In-Design
technology also supports the runsets, which makes the same full-signoff accuracy checking available inside Synopsys' IC
Compiler™ II physical implementation solution to deliver faster turnaround time and better timing results. The
Samsung-certified runsets, including design rule checking (DRC), layout-versus-schematic (LVS) and metal fill technology files,
are available immediately from Samsung.

IC Validator, part of the Synopsys Digital Design Platform, is a comprehensive and highly scalable physical signoff solution
including DRC, LVS, programmable electrical rule checks (ERC), dummy fill and DFM enhancement. IC Validator is configured for
today's extremely large designs by enabling both multi-threading and distributed processing over multiple machines to provide
near linear runtime scalability benefits that extend to several hundreds of CPUs. IC Validator's massively parallel architecture
utilizes smart, memory-aware load scheduling and balancing technologies to maximize utilization of mainstream hardware.
IC Validator is a companion product to IC Compiler II for In-Design physical signoff. In-Design allows place-and-route
engineers to perform independent, timing-aware, signoff-quality analysis earlier―before the design is finalized and while
correction can be automated. In-Design technology enables new high-productivity functionality within the place-and-route
environment, including automatic DRC repair, improved timing quality-of-results with timing-aware metal fill, and rapid ECO
validation. In-Design physical verification eliminates expensive iterations with downstream analysis tools and maintains a
convergent design flow to physical signoff.
